  • What are the best landmarks to visit in Batu Caves and around?

    The main attraction in Batu Caves is the Batu Caves Temple, a Hindu temple dedicated to Lord Murugan. It's a stunning sight, with the main shrine located within a large cave. You can also visit the Dark Cave, a unique cave system that is home to a variety of wildlife. If you want to explore further afield, the Kuala Lumpur city centre is just a short train ride away, where you can visit the Petronas Twin Towers or the KL Tower.

  • Where can you find the best traditional local cuisine in Batu Caves?

    For authentic Malaysian cuisine, head to the stalls and restaurants around the Batu Caves Temple. You can find a variety of dishes, including nasi lemak, roti canai, and char kway teow. For a more upscale dining experience, there are also a few restaurants in the nearby Gombak area.
